Analysis

Spain recorded 1 1000 USD for jordan — paper and paperboard, excluding newsprint — import value in 2018. That is the lowest value across all 9 years on record.

The figure is down 99.7% over ten years.

Over the whole period, jordan — paper and paperboard, excluding newsprint — import value in Spain peaked at 431 1000 USD in 1999 and was at its lowest, 1 1000 USD, in 2018.

That places Spain 32nd out of 32 countries with data for 2018, putting it in the bottom quarter.
